About Visakhapatnam Beach

Visakhapatnam Beach is a bustling urban beach along the Bay of Bengal coastline in Andhra Pradesh, featuring a long stretch of golden sand backed by promenades, parks, and heritage sites. Known for its scenic harbor views, historic landmarks including the INS Kursura submarine museum, and vibrant coastal atmosphere, it serves as a major recreational hub for both locals and tourists. The beach offers a blend of natural beauty, maritime heritage, and modern amenities.

💎 Hidden Gems Nearby

12 km
Yarada Beach

A quieter, less crowded beach north of the main city beach, popular with locals for sunset views and pristine sand.

6 km
Kailasagiri Peak

A scenic hilltop overlooking Visakhapatnam with a peace statue and panoramic coastal views accessible via cable car.

8 km
Rishikonda Beach

A scenic crescent-shaped beach suitable for swimming and water sports with fewer crowds than the main beach.

Travel Tips

  • Visit early morning for sunrise and to avoid afternoon crowds and heat.
  • Carry sunscreen and water; beach sun exposure is intense year-round.
  • Seafood restaurants line the promenade; negotiate prices before ordering.
  • Monsoon months bring rough seas; avoid swimming during June to September.
  • Beware of strong currents in some areas; swim only in designated zones.
